We are seeking a highly motivated and customer-focused Deskside Technician to provide comprehensive End User Computing (EUC) support in a fast-paced enterprise environment. The ideal candidate will be responsible for the deployment, maintenance, troubleshooting, and lifecycle management of end-user devices, while ensuring adherence to IT service management processes and delivering exceptional customer support.
The role requires strong technical expertise in desktop and mobility support, hardware break-fix services, operating systems troubleshooting, asset management, and ITSM ticket management. The successful candidate will work closely with users and IT teams to ensure seamless technology operations and high levels of user satisfaction.
In this role, you will
Deploy, configure, and install PCs, laptops, mobile devices, tablets, printers, desk phones, soft phones, and other end-user computing equipment in accordance with enterprise standards.
Provide hands-on deskside support for hardware, software, and mobility-related issues across Windows and Mac environments.
Diagnose, troubleshoot, and perform break-fix repairs on desktops, laptops, mobile devices, tablets, printers, and peripheral hardware to minimize user downtime.
Resolve operating system and application issues across supported platforms, including Windows 11, macOS, iOS, and Microsoft Office 365.
Manage incidents, service requests, and problem tickets through ServiceNow or other ITSM tools, ensuring timely resolution and adherence to SLA commitments.
Accurately document troubleshooting activities, solutions provided, ticket updates, and customer interactions following established operational procedures.
Maintain and update site-specific technical documentation, knowledge articles, and support procedures to improve service delivery efficiency.
Administer and maintain asset inventory records throughout the device lifecycle, including deployment, movement, refresh, replacement, recovery, and disposal activities using approved enterprise tools.
Collaborate with cross-functional IT teams, vendors, and business stakeholders to resolve complex technical issues and support ongoing workplace technology initiatives.
Deliver exceptional customer service by providing effective technical support, communicating clearly with end users, and ensuring a positive user experience in a fast-paced onsite environment.
